The GSA lodging rate for Baltimore City is $150 a night (fiscal 2026), up to about $4,500 a month: the tax-free ceiling for a lodging stipend, not what an agency pays.

Against the national average, Baltimore-Columbia-Towson, MD runs housing 18% above and utilities 10% above. (Bureau of Economic Analysis regional price parities, Baltimore-Columbia-Towson, MD metro, 2024.)

What is the GSA lodging rate for Baltimore?
$150 a night for Baltimore City (fiscal 2026), up to about $4,500 a month. That is the tax-free ceiling for a lodging stipend, not what an agency pays; your recruiter quotes the actual figure.

Do I need a Maryland license to work in Baltimore?
Maryland is a Nurse Licensure Compact state, so an active multistate license covers you here. A single-state license from elsewhere does not.
